What are the key technical specifications to consider when selecting a DLS BMS for industrial applications?
When sourcing a DLS BMS, you must prioritize voltage and current ratings that match your battery pack configuration (e.g., 7S to 24S). Key technical factors include continuous discharge current capacity, balancing current (typically 30mA-200mA), and the accuracy of the SOC (State of Charge) algorithm. Ensure the unit supports essential communication protocols such as CANbus, RS485, or Bluetooth for real-time monitoring and data logging.
Which safety and compliance standards are mandatory for international trade of BMS products?
To ensure market access and operational safety, verify that the DLS BMS complies with CE (EMC/LVD) for the European market and FCC for North America. For the battery assembly as a whole, the BMS should facilitate compliance with UN38.3 (transportation safety) and IEC 62619 for industrial lithium batteries. Always request RoHS certification to ensure the absence of hazardous substances in the circuitry.
How does the 'Smart' functionality of a DLS BMS impact long-term ROI for B2B buyers?
A Smart DLS BMS offers programmable protection parameters via PC software or mobile apps, allowing for customized over-voltage, under-voltage, and temperature thresholds. This flexibility extends the battery cycle life by up to 20-30% through precise cell balancing and thermal management, significantly reducing the Total Cost of Ownership (TCO) by delaying expensive battery pack replacements.

What are the specific shipping precautions for BMS units containing sensitive electronics?
BMS boards are sensitive to Electrostatic Discharge (ESD) and moisture. Ensure the contract specifies anti-static shielding bags and vacuum packaging with desiccant. For shipping to specific regions, choose Air Freight for small batches to minimize vibration exposure, or Sea Freight with climate-controlled containers for large-scale energy storage projects to prevent humidity-induced corrosion.
